**Localizing dates in Quillbase**

Never format dates by hand. Use `fmt.localDate()` from the Tindra i18n package; it reads the user's locale and timezone from session context. Hardcoded patterns like `MM/DD/YYYY` fail review automatically. Relative dates ("3 days ago") go through `fmt.relative()`. Storage is always UTC ISO strings — conversion happens at render only. Supported locales, pluralization rules, and edge cases are listed on the internal page here:

dashboard of hadug-bahif = https://grafana.paliqworks.corp/view/display/job/41c137a73b0b

# Build Provenance: Incremental Rebuilds on Mosswire

Quick primer: Mosswire only rebuilds pages whose content hash changed, so "why didn't my page update?" usually means the source hash matched. Every incremental run writes a provenance record — which inputs, which template version, which cache entries it reused. If output looks stale, don't nuke the cache first; check the provenance log. Each record is keyed by the token that appears below.

build token for fafof-tageg: htk21_f30a3062ec5a0972b3bbf

Subject: Temporary site access — Fenwright Court

Welcome aboard. Main building closed for renovation until spring. Report instead to Fenwright Court, rear entrance off the loading yard. Hours 08:00–18:00. Sign in at the temporary desk; no visitors without prior booking. Lifts are out, use stairwell B. Lost property stays at the main site. Enter via the keypad using the code below.

door code, tajof-kageg: bdg-QVDCE-3

Bulk edits in the Quillbase admin table are produced by the `bulkops` pipeline. Every batch mutation is stamped with the pipeline build that executed it, so audits can tie row changes back to exact binaries. Do not run manual SQL against these tables. The currently deployed pipeline build is recorded below.

pipeline stamp: htk4_66df

# Flaglight Rollouts — Approvals

Quick version for on-call: any rollout touching more than 5% of traffic needs an approval in Flaglight before the ramp continues. Kill switches don't need approval — just flip them and note it in the incident channel. Scheduled ramps pause automatically if error budget burns hot. If you're stuck at 2 a.m. with a pending approval, there's one person authorized to override, and that's the approver below.

account owner for tagep-bafof: Norael Gilax Juleth